TJH 212Y is a 1983 BMW 528 in Green with a 2,788c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 54.5%.

Across all 1983 BMW 528 models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.0% with a typical mileage of 113,294 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 528 f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 11,782 recorded failures. If you're considering buying TJH 212Y,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 528 typ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 43 years old, this BMW 528 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
